Output 52faf481d164c583eb22a40837b5a8b0dee5c38abb5d517eec56bd2e51aec00f:4

value
409992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5e522b9fef0788c0e1a7eed7cc635c63a361391 OP_EQUAL
address
3GpBupWLV2cRGyhqBYhJoyPW31ihPzcdgs
transaction
52faf481d164c583eb22a40837b5a8b0dee5c38abb5d517eec56bd2e51aec00f
confirmations
280197
spent
true